Bottle at home. Opaque dark brown to black beer, full sized mocha head. Aroma and flavor are malts, bitter, some roast, maybe some coffee and a little distant grainy notes. Not a great porter tbh, more a stout imo. Decent though

21/VIII/21 - 33cl bottle @ Gents Bierfestival (Gent), BB: IV/24 (2021-919)
Little cloudy brown beer, small creamy beige head, little stable, non adhesive. Aroma: soft roast, bit yeasty, very malty, grains, rural, some cow fodder. MF: ok carbon, medium body. Taste: bitter start, good roast, cow fodder, coffee, dry, grains, meh. Aftertaste: very bitter, hoppy, dry finish, little sourish, good roast, coffee, bitter ending. Not bad, but not my favourite iteration in the style.
